Machine demonstration via online video call

Due to the Corona restrictions of the past months, the market for board games is experiencing strong growth. Recently, we had the opportunity to present our DA 290 casemaker for automatic wrapping and lining of large-format cardboards, e.g. for game boards, to a board game producer interested in our solutions for large-format casemaking via an online video call.

From their offices at the other end of the line, the board game experts watched how game boards were wrapped and lined in a single run on two linked DA 290 casemakers in Rahden. After wrapping in the first machine, the sheet is turned and lined in the second machine to a constant distance of 4 mm from the edge. Automatic separation of the large-format cloths directly from the pallet was also demonstrated. 790 mm wide and 530 mm high cardboards were processed at a speed of 40 cycles per minute. Questions of the board game producers about the production process and the requirements of the DA 290 that arose during the machine demonstration were answered directly by the KOLBUS sales and technology experts.
